Understanding Ticks
Ticks are small parasites that can transmit diseases. They thrive in grassy and wooded areas. Knowing their habits helps in preventing their presence near your fire pit. Here are some key points about ticks:
- Ticks are most active in warm weather.
- They often hide in tall grass and shrubbery.
- Pets can bring them into your yard.
Effective Strategies for Tick Control
Implementing effective strategies is crucial for Broken Arrow Pest Control. Here are some tips to minimize tick populations near your fire pit:
- Keep your lawn well-mowed to reduce tick habitats.
- Clear away leaves and debris where ticks may hide.
- Create a barrier of wood chips or gravel around the fire pit.
- Encourage natural predators like birds and beneficial insects.
